Common Questions: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ard vs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express
Is the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ard or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express better for dining?
Neither card offers a specific dining bonus — both earn their base rate on restaurant purchases.
Which has the higher signup bonus in 2026?
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ard currently offers 75,000 pts signup bonus (spend $3,000 in 3 months).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express offers 35,000 pts signup bonus (spend $3,000 in 6 months).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ard has the larger bonus.

Can I hold both the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ard and the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express?
In most cases yes — holding both is allowed and can be a smart strategy for maximizing rewards across different spending categories. Air France KLM World Elite Mastercard is from Bank of America and Blue Cash Preferred Card from American Express is from American Express, so they're governed by separate bank policies.
